使用html-webpack-plugin插件来启动页面 可将html页面放入内存 以提升页面的加载速度
并且还能自动设置index.html页面中JS文件引入的路径
使用前提:项目中安装了Webpack使用步骤:
步骤一、在项目的根目录下输入cnpm i html-webpack-plugin -D
将html-webpack-plugin插件安装到开发依赖
其作用是根据指定的模板页面在内存中生成相应的HTML页面
步骤二、插件安装之后 修改webpack.config.js的配置文件
在配置文件中导入html-webpack-plugin插件 并配置模板页路径和生成的页面名称即可
const path=require("path") // 导入html-webpack-plugin const htmlWebpackPlugin=require("html-webpack-plugin") module.exports={ entry:path.join(__dirname,"./src/main.js"), output:{ path:path.join(__dirname,"./dist"), filename:"bundle.js" }, // 配置插件节点 plugins:[ // 创建html-webpack-plugin插件 new htmlWebpackPlugin({ // 设置参数 template:path.join(__dirname,"./src/index.html"), // 指定模板页面 以根据指定页面生成内存中的页面 filename:"index.html" // 指定生成的内存中的页面的名称 }) ] }
使用了html-webpack-plugin插件之后 就无需手动处理bundle.js的引用路径了
因为 在生成后的内存中的HTML页面里 已经自动引入了bundle.js的正确路径
总结 - 插件的作用:
1、自动根据指定的页面生成一个在内存中的页面
2、自动在页面中引入打包好的bundle.js
《魔兽世界》大逃杀!60人新游玩模式《强袭风暴》3月21日上线
暴雪近日发布了《魔兽世界》10.2.6 更新内容,新游玩模式《强袭风暴》即将于3月21 日在亚服上线,届时玩家将前往阿拉希高地展开一场 60 人大逃杀对战。
艾泽拉斯的冒险者已经征服了艾泽拉斯的大地及遥远的彼岸。他们在对抗世界上最致命的敌人时展现出过人的手腕,并且成功阻止终结宇宙等级的威胁。当他们在为即将于《魔兽世界》资料片《地心之战》中来袭的萨拉塔斯势力做战斗准备时,他们还需要在熟悉的阿拉希高地面对一个全新的敌人──那就是彼此。在《巨龙崛起》10.2.6 更新的《强袭风暴》中,玩家将会进入一个全新的海盗主题大逃杀式限时活动,其中包含极高的风险和史诗级的奖励。
《强袭风暴》不是普通的战场,作为一个独立于主游戏之外的活动,玩家可以用大逃杀的风格来体验《魔兽世界》,不分职业、不分装备(除了你在赛局中捡到的),光是技巧和战略的强弱之分就能决定出谁才是能坚持到最后的赢家。本次活动将会开放单人和双人模式,玩家在加入海盗主题的预赛大厅区域前,可以从强袭风暴角色画面新增好友。游玩游戏将可以累计名望轨迹,《巨龙崛起》和《魔兽世界:巫妖王之怒 经典版》的玩家都可以获得奖励。